Daniel James is delighted with the support he's had from fans since joining from Manchester United.

James has impressed since his summer arrival from Swansea City.

He told manutd.com: I think, after the great wingers [we've had], you can hear them as soon as you start running with the ball.

They get right behind you and it's something you love to hear as a winger. You want to get people off their seats.

James admits his stamina is something he has had to develop since his early days trying to break into the Swansea team.

"I think I've built that [stamina] over the last few years by playing Saturday-Tuesday-Saturday. That's something, when I was coming through at 17 and 18, that I struggled with really, playing every week and sometimes playing three times a week.

That tolerance is something I've built up and it's so important. I mean you've got to get make yourself right, eat right and do the right things to be ready for the next game."
